Webb18 juli 2024 · Mexican women, alongside black women, were paid the lowest wages within the formal economy. By the 1930s, Mexican women constituted a substantial part of the working class within the gendered divisions of labor that characterized industry and employment in the Southwest.

Webb27 mars 2024 · The Mexican Revolution of 1910 changed the trajectory of women’s involvement in the public sphere and inspired the emergence of feminism as a collective movement in Mexico.
